Method And Apparatus For Amplitude Limiting A Composite Signal
John K. Chester - Brooklyn NY Eric Small - Brooklyn NY Eric D. Stoll - Teaneck NJ
International Classification:
H04H 500
US Classification:
381 14
Abstract:
Two parallel signal paths carry a composite signal having a narrow-band component such as an FM station's composite signal. The first path includes a notch filter that removes the narrow-band component, such as the FM stereo pilot tone, from the composite signal and also includes a reciprocal clipper coupled to the output of the notch filter that selects peaks beyond given maximum and minimum limits from the remainder of the composite signal. These peaks are then effectively subtracted from the corresponding peaks of the composite signal in the second path and the resultant signal is used to modulate the station's carrier frequency. The resultant signal is an amplitude limited composite signal in which the narrow-band component is substantially unimpaired even though the composite signal has been amplitude limited.

Abstract:
A light dimmer is provided in which semiconductor power devices for each of the polarities of an alternating current supply are coupled between the alternating current supply and a lamp load. In the course of varying average power supplied to the lamp load, the semiconductor power devices transition between an initial one and a subsequent other of substantially conductive and non-conductive power conditions. The duration of the transition by the power device is increased beyond the minimum possible duration to reduce generated EMI. Methods of restoring each power device to its initial condition, including during a subsequent half-cycle, are described.
Inductorless Controlled Transition And Other Light Dimmers
Michael Callahan - New York NY John K. Chester - High Bridge NJ Robert M. Goddard - New York NY
International Classification:
G01N 2782
US Classification:
323235
Abstract:
A light dimmer with semiconductor power devices coupled between an alternating current supply and a lamp load, in the course of varying average power supplied to the lamp load, transitions the power devices under load between one and the other of substantially conductive and non-conductive conditions, increasing the duration of the transition by the power device itself from the minimum possible duration to reduce generated EMI. Undesirable effects of the high current demands of cold lamp filaments are reduced by initially increasing the conductive portion of half-cycles, relative to the proportion required to produce the desired amount of average power, while avoiding transitions at phase angles that would produce excessive losses. A transition shape may be employed in this mode and in normal operation that maximizes audible lamp noise suppression for a given level of thermal losses.
